2.1.3 Initialization
This printer is initialized when the power is turned on or when the I-PRIME-N signal is input
from the host side via the parallel interface.
For the initialize operation, the RST-N signal is first output from the reset circuit to reset the
MPUs and LSIs. When resetting ends, the program starts and the LSIs are reset by MPU via
LSIRST-N. Reset operation by I-PRIME starts program to initialize, but does not reset the MPU.
The program here sets the mode of the LSI including the MPU, checks the memories (ROMs
and RAMs), then carries out carriage homing, and determines the LF motor phase.
Finally, the program establishes the interface signals (P-I/F: ACK-P signal sending, and S-I/F:
BUSY-N signal off) and lights the SELECT lamp to inform the ready state for receiving to the
host side and ends the initialize operation.
